Mississippi typically experiences a transition from fall to early winter during this month. Average temperatures range from highs in the mid-60s Fahrenheit (around 18-19 degrees Celsius) to lows in the mid-40s Fahrenheit (around 7-8 degrees Celsius). However, fluctuations are common, with occasional warm spells reaching the 70s Fahrenheit (low 20s Celsius) and brief periods of near-freezing temperatures possible, especially in the northern parts of the state. Rainfall averages around four to five inches throughout the month, distributed relatively evenly.

December in El Calafate, Argentina, marks the beginning of summer in the Southern Hemisphere. Visitors can expect long daylight hours and average temperatures ranging from a high of 18C (64F) to a low of 5C (41F). While generally dry, some rainfall is possible. This period offers pleasant conditions for exploring the region’s natural beauty, including the Perito Moreno Glacier.

The clement weather of December in this Patagonian town allows for extended outdoor activities, such as hiking, boat tours, and glacier trekking. The extended daylight hours maximize sightseeing opportunities. 8+ Cold Weather Toothaches: Causes & Relief

Low temperatures and dental pain frequently occur together, although the relationship isn’t always causal. Frigid air can exacerbate existing dental sensitivity due to factors like microscopic cracks in the enamel or receding gums, which expose the dentin. This exposure allows the cold to stimulate nerves within the tooth, leading to a sharp, often brief, pain. Additionally, sinus congestion associated with colder months can put pressure on the upper teeth, mimicking toothache symptoms.

Understanding the potential link between frigid temperatures and dental discomfort allows for better management of oral health during colder seasons. Recognizing the difference between temperature-induced sensitivity and a true dental problem is critical for appropriate treatment. 9+ Best Weather Stripping for Sliding Doors: Guide

Seals designed for sliding doors minimize air leaks, enhancing energy efficiency and comfort by blocking drafts, dust, and moisture infiltration. These barriers typically consist of materials like rubber, foam, felt, or vinyl, configured to fit the door’s specific design and track system. An example includes compression seals, which expand to fill the gap between the door and frame.

Effective perimeter seals contribute significantly to lower energy bills by reducing the strain on heating and cooling systems. They also improve indoor air quality by preventing pollutants from entering. 9+ Vancouver Weather in Nov 2024: Forecast

Climatologically, November in Vancouver marks the transition into the wetter part of the year. Average temperatures typically fall between 4C and 9C (39F and 48F). Rainfall becomes more frequent and heavier, and while snowfall is less common at sea level, it’s not unheard of, especially towards the end of the month. Days are significantly shorter, offering limited sunlight.

Basel Weather in April: A Forecast Guide

Basel, Switzerland, experiences a transition from winter to spring during April. Typical conditions include mild temperatures, increasing sunshine, and occasional rainfall. Average daytime highs range from 10-15C (50-59F), while nighttime lows hover around 3-7C (37-45F). This period sees the city’s flora begin to bloom, creating a vibrant atmosphere.

Understanding Basel’s April climate is crucial for planning activities. Packing layers of clothing is recommended to accommodate fluctuating temperatures. The relatively mild weather makes April an excellent time for exploring the city’s outdoor attractions, such as the Basel Botanical Garden or a stroll along the Rhine River. 9+ Tybee Island GA Weather in March: Forecast & Averages

Coastal Georgia experiences a transition from winter to spring during March. On Tybee Island, this translates to mild temperatures, increasing sunshine, and the gradual warming of the Atlantic Ocean. Typical daytime highs range from the mid-60s to low 70s Fahrenheit (18-23C), while nighttime lows average in the mid-50s Fahrenheit (12-14C). Rainfall is generally moderate, and while humidity begins to rise, it is usually not oppressive. Ocean temperatures remain cool, typically in the low to mid-60s Fahrenheit (16-18C).

This period offers pleasant conditions for outdoor activities without the intense summer heat and crowds. Early blooming flora and fauna emerge, adding to the island’s natural beauty. Historically, March marks the beginning of the tourist season on Tybee Island, with visitors seeking to enjoy the agreeable climate and participate in activities like biking, birdwatching, and exploring the island’s historic sites. The moderate conditions are also favorable for early-season beachgoers, although ocean temperatures may still be too cool for extended swimming for some.
